Abstract
At mega malls, for grocery shopping and purchase of daily needs artefacts, customers have to wait in extended queues for the billing leading to wastage of their precious time. In order to solve this problem, Different researchers have proposed automation in billing system. When patron picks up an artefact and drops it into the cart, the scanner scans the artefact’s distinctive code and its value, which is flaunted on the display screen of the trolley. After customer has consummate with the purchase, patron goes to the billing counter and pay the total bill which was shown on the display screen incorporated on the cart. In this paper, an attempt has been made to analyse the related works carried out by various researchers in this field based on the main components of smart cart like microcontroller, transmission medium and scanning system.
